The average diameter of an adult eye is 24mm or 1 inch and varies very little between people. We are working at half scale so I would expect my eyes to be 12mm or 1.2 because of my settings. My eyes come out at 1.26 and that was without even making them to measure, so I think I'm pretty damn close.
